摘要
We present a study focusing on mining-processing of geometry consistent space-time databases of acceleration fields developed in freely vibrating long aluminum alloy beams. Vibration data mining is conducted by single triad of accelerometers: one fixed and the other two being relocated to cover the structure. The mined space-time databases are evaluated by an advanced modal analysis technique based on proper orthogonal decomposition tools to determine whether they qualify as a genuine measurement of the acceleration vector field resolved along space and time varying local coordinates furnished naturally by the deforming surface of the beam structure. Despite the fact that the dynamics are coupled three-dimensional and evolving in interacting slow-fast time scales, the shapes of the extracted proper orthogonal modes of the transverse component of the acceleration vector field sampled by the single triad of accelerometers are found to be qualitatively close to shapes of normal modes predicted by the Euler-Bernoulli linear beam model. The quantitative differences stem from the influence on vibration dynamics that the static deformation infers to. The sensing-measuring of the acceleration vector field with limited sensor resources exploits the geometric mechanics concepts of slow and fast invariant manifolds thus contributing to low cost practical structural dynamics experimental data.
